Hillside drainage installation involves creating a system to manage excess water flow on sloped properties. This service typically includes installing underground pipes, drainage channels, and other components designed to direct water away from foundations, driveways, and landscaping. Proper drainage helps prevent water from pooling or seeping into unwanted areas, reducing the risk of property damage and maintaining the integrity of the landscape. Local contractors experienced in hillside drainage can assess the terrain and recommend the best solutions to ensure effective water management.

Many property owners seek hillside drainage services to address common issues caused by poor water runoff. These problems often include soil erosion, basement flooding, foundation cracks, and damaged landscaping. When heavy rains or melting snow occur, water can quickly accumulate on slopes, leading to these concerns. Installing a well-designed drainage system helps channel water away from vulnerable areas, minimizing the impact of runoff and protecting the property’s structure and appearance.

Hillside drainage installation is often needed for residential properties situated on or near slopes, such as hillside homes, ranches, or properties with uneven terrain. These properties are more susceptible to water runoff problems because gravity causes water to flow downhill, potentially causing erosion or flooding. Commercial properties on slopes and land development projects may also require drainage solutions to ensure safety and stability. The overview below groups typical Hillside Drainage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Puyallup,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or drainage repairs in Hillside areas range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as clearing minor blockages or patching small sections,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ach higher costs unless additional work is required.

Mid-Range Installations - Installing new drainage components or repairing existing systems us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most local contractors handle these projects within this band, depending on the scope and property size.

Full Drainage System Replacement - Replacing an entire drainage system can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ects, especially those involving extensive excavation, tend to push costs into this higher range.

Large or Custom Projects - Extensive drainage solutions for large properties or custom setups can exceed $10,000. These projects are less common and typically involve significant planning and specialized equipment, leading to higher cost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is hillside drainage installation? Hillside drainage installation involves setting up systems to direct water away from slopes, preventing erosion and water damage on properties with hilly terrain.

Why should I consider professional hillside drainage services? Local contractors can assess your property's specific needs and install effective drainage solutions to protect your land and structures from water-related issues.

What types of drainage solutions are available for hillside properties? Common options include French drains, surface drains, and retaining wall drainage systems, all designed to manage water flow effectively on slopes.

How do local service providers determine the best drainage system for a hillside? They evaluate factors such as slope, soil type, and water flow patterns to recommend and install the most suitable drainage methods.
